Fascia Repair
The same ice dams that pull gutters from boards rot the fascia behind them. On South Park Township’s original 1970s cape cods and split-levels, we’ve found fascia boards compromised by years of water wicking behind failing aluminum trim. We don’t just rehang gutters onto damaged wood. We replace rotted fascia with primed cedar or PVC board, properly flash the roof edge, and then mount gutters with structural screws into solid substrate. Fascia repair paired with gutter reinstallation generally runs $450-$950 in this market.

Downspout Repair and Redirection
Downspouts on north-facing sides of homes near the park edge freeze solid by January, then split at the elbows when expansion hits. We replace failed sections with oversized 3×4-inch downspouts where code allows, add heat cable-ready outlets for homeowners who want that upgrade, and redirect discharge away from split-level basement walls that are already fighting hydrostatic pressure from South Park Township’s clay-heavy soils. Downspout repair or replacement typically runs $180-$380 per run.

Common Gutters & Accessories Problems We See in South Park Township Homes
- Ice dams on low-pitch rear sections separate gutters from fascia. The 2:12 to 3:12 garage and addition roofs common on 1960s-70s split-levels trap snowmelt that refreezes at the eave. The weight pulls standard gutter spikes loose and bends fascia boards. We see this most on north-facing sides of homes along the park edge, where shade extends the freeze-thaw cycle well into March.
- Fine oak and maple leaf litter clogs standard gutter guards within one season. South Park’s dense woodland produces debris particles smaller than pine needles. Standard guards with 1/4-inch openings screen out leaves but pass the fine litter that mats into sludge. The overflow then saturates foundation soil against split-level basements already prone to seepage in South Park Township’s clay soils.
- Aluminum gutters on 1960s-70s bi-levels corrode at seam joints from perpetual moisture. North- and west-facing roofs shaded by park woodland never fully dry. The constant dampness accelerates galvanic corrosion at end caps and miters, causing pinhole leaks that homeowners mistake for “overflow” until the soffit staining appears.
- Original downspouts discharge too close to foundation walls. 1970s installations often terminated with simple splash blocks on grade. In South Park Township’s hilly terrain, that’s frequently pointing runoff back toward the basement. We extend and bury drainage where practical, or install above-ground extensions that move water 6-10 feet from the structure.

Yes. The 2:12 to 3:12 rear sections common on 1960s-70s South Park Township split-levels shed water more slowly and trap snowmelt that refreezes at the eave. We specify larger 6-inch K-style gutters for these sections, with hidden bracket hangers rated for ice load rather than standard spikes. The upgrade typically adds $200-$400 to a full-home replacement but prevents the separation and fascia damage we see repeatedly on original installations.
